Long-time volunteer for Vernon Winter Carnival, other groups has passed away

Apr 21, 2026 | 3:03 PM

A long-time volunteer with the Vernon Winter Carnival Society has passed away.

In a social media post, Vernon Winter Carnival Society (VWCS) shared an obituary for Martha “Marti” Giroux.

Giroux was born in Enderby in 1950 and lived and worked in Vernon and Vancouver as a paralegal before semi-retiring and moving back to Vernon, where she volunteered with the VWCS, Vernon’s Together for Christmas, Vernon’s Wildlife Festival. She was also a volunteer foster for the SPACE and Okanagan Humane Society.

She passed away April 9 at the age of 76. A service will be held May 4 at the Pleasant Valley Funeral Home, and people were asked to make donations to the Vernon Okanagan Humane Society or the Salmon Arm RCMP in lieu of sending flowers.

In their post, VWCS said Giroux will be missed.

“Since the early 2000s, Marti was a constant presence at VWC, as well as with many other non-profit organizations, giving her time, energy, and care to something she truly loved: this community. Whether working behind the scenes in the office, lending a hand wherever it was needed, or going above and beyond in her role as a dedicated board member, her contributions shaped the festival in ways that will never be forgotten,” the post said.

“She worked tirelessly and took great pride in everything she did. Her love for carnival was truly a love for people, bringing joy, connection, and tradition to life year after year. In recognition of her incredible dedication, Marti was honoured with the Order of Jopo in 2023.”

Vernon Matters contacted the Vernon North Okanagan RCMP to ask if it was Giroux who was found deceased at the Vernon Winter Carnival office on April 9, but police said in an email they “don’t have any additional information for release at this time.”
